Case1
XiaoLIandXiaoWangwerecolleagues.XiaoLIgavealotofhelptoXiaoWangfinanciallyandsocially.RecentlyXiaoLIwouldgetmarried.ButheforgotinvitingXiaoWangattendhiswedding.LaterXiaoWanggotinformationaboutXiaoLI'weddingandsentRMB500YuantoXiaoLI.
Question:Whatculturalphenomenoncanbereflected?Why?
InChinesecultureinflueneedbyConfucianism,ifsomeonedoesafavorforyou,youshouldreturnthefavortothem.ThisisverycommonforChinesepeople..InthephilosophyofConfucianismReciprocityarethebaseofrelationships.GratitudeandindebtednessareimportantpartsofChineseculture.Ifapersonfeelsuneasytobeindebtedofsomeone,paybackisnecessarytoachievebalaneeintherelationship.

Case3
LiLanhadanAmericanfriendSusan.TheyusuallyhadlunchtogetherandLiLanoftenaskedSusanforadviceonproblemsshefacedadjustingtoAmericansociety.SusangaveLiLanalotofadviceandhelpedhertoimproveherEnglish.OnceLiLanneededurgentlyabigsumofmoneytopayhertuitionfee.SinceshehasnootherfriendsintheStates,sheturnedtoSusanforhelpandpromisedthatshewouldreturnthemoneysoon.
ToLiLan'greatdisappointment,thistimeSusan didn'stemhappytole
ndthemoneytoher.ThoughLiLanreturnedthemoneyasshepromised,theydidn'getalongwellfromthenon.
Question:WhydidLiLanfeelunpleasant?
LiLanaskedtoborrowmoneyfromherAmericanfriendSusan,whichisrarelypartofWesternfriendship.LiLanandSusanhavedifferentexpectationsoffriendship.
IntheWest,peopleprefertobeindependentandequalratherthandependent,sotheydon'tfeelcomfortableinarelationshipinwhichonepersongivesmoreandtheotherpersonisdependentonwhatisgiven.Amongfriendstheymostlyprovideemotionalsupporttoeachotherandspendtimetogether,sotheyrarelyborroworlendmoneytoeachother.Theywouldaskforaloanfromthebankratherthanfromtheirfriends.
WhileinChina,peopleexpecttheirfriendstobeloyaltoeachother,andtheyeventakerisksfortheirfriends.Sotheywouldgivenotonlyemotionalsupporttoeachotherbutalsoconcretehelptoeachother,suchashelpingtofindajob,solvingaproblem,orevengivingmoneytohelponeoutoveraIongperiodoftime.Sowhenafriendisinneed,thefirstpersonheorshewantstoaskforhelpisnaturallyhis/herfriend.
In1997,aDanishwomanfromCopenhagenlefther14-month-oldbabygirlinastrolleroutsideaManhattanrestaurantwhileshewasinside.OtherdinersattherestaurantbecameconcernedandcalledNewYorkCityPolice.Thewomanwaschargedwithendangeringachildandwasjailedfortwonights.Herchildwasplacedinfostercare.ThewomanandtheDanishconsulateexplainedthatleavingchildrenunattendedoutsidecafesiscommoninDenmark.Pictureswerewiredtothepoliceshowingnumerousstrollersparkedoutsidecafeswhileparentswereeatinginside.
Question:Whatculturalphenomenoncanbereflected?
Thiscasereflectsoneofthebarrierstotheeffectiveinterculturalcommunication—assumingsimilarityinsteadofdifferenee.InAmericanculture,itisillegalforparentstoleavetheirbabyalone.WhereasitiscommonplaceforparentstoleavetheirbabyaloneinDanishculture.TheDanishwomanhadassumedthatCopenhagenissimilartoNewYork,thatwhatiscommonlydoneinCopenhagenisalsocommonlydoneinNewYork.

Case7
AyoungChineseofficer,togetherwithhiswife,wasmeetinganAmericanconsultant
atanairport.Afterphaticcommunication,theconsultantcomplimentedhimonhis
wifeoutofpoliteness, “Yourwifeisbeautiful! ”Theofficerfetsambarrasseda
Where!Where!"(哪里!哪里!) “Where!Where!"theconsultantwaspuzzled
andhadtosay,“Fromheadtofoot.”
Question:WhatwentwronginthecaseandWhy?
Inthiscase,thewordsoftheChineseconveyedamessagequitedifferentfromwhat
wasintended.TheChineseofficerwouldbesuspectedof “fishingforcompliments”
eventhoughtheremarksmighthavebeenquitesincerebecausetheconsultantwas
almostforcedtosay “Yourwifeisbeautifulfromheadtofoot. ”Forcedcompliments
likethiscanleaveabadtasteinthemouth.Becauseasfarastheresponsestopraiseandcomplimentsisconcerned,therearegreatdifferencebetweenChinesepeopleandnativeEnglishspeakers.NativeEnglishspeakers,especiallyAmericanstendtoverbalizetheircomplimentsandacceptthem,whereastheChinesetendtoeffacethemselvestoshowmodest.Incontrast,nativeEnglishspeakers,inthesamesituation,willsayThankyouorThankyouforsayingsoorThanksalot,etc.toacknowledgeandacceptthethanksasakindofrecognitionoftheirindividualefforts.

Case9
Amarriedcouplearegoingtovisitafriend.Theyhavebeendrivingaroundforsometimelookingforthestreet.BisangrybecauseArefusestostopandaskdirectionofsomeone.
Question:Whatculturalphenomenoncanbereflected?
Thiscasereflectsthemasculineemphasisonmaintainingautonomyandnotappearingweakorincompetent.Menarelesslikelythanwomentoseekdirectionsfromothers.Partofthereasonforthismaywelllieinsensitivityofmentoissuesofstatus.Fromtheperspectivetoaskforinformationandhelpfromothersimpliesthatthepersonaskingisinferior.Fromawoman'spointofview,however,sharinginformationisawayofcementingbonds.
